Vernā Myers ( / vərˈneɪ /) [ 1] is an American diversity consultant , [ 2] author, speaker, lawyer, and corporate executive in her role as the Vice President of Inclusion Strategy at Netflix. [ 3][ 4] Myers gave a TED talk in 2014 called "How to Overcome Our Biases? Walk Boldly Toward Them."

Michelle Penelope King is a white South African born journalist, writer, women's rights activist and advocate for gender equality. Since December 2019, King has been director of inclusion at Netflix, a department responsible for inclusion and diversity among corporate employees.
